Not known Facts About video cam chat
Say goodbye to laggy feeds and choppy sounds! Our System guarantees crystal-apparent digital camera and audio for the most effective video chat experience. You will truly feel like you're in the same place, it doesn't matter where by in the world you or the opposite man or woman may very well be.On the net Video chat using a stranger also will help